I'm not a gamer by any means and need the advice of the folks in this forum.

Looking to get a Windows gaming laptop for a 14 year old boy for Christmas. I have no idea what games they play. He has an iPad but wants a laptop.

The specs are 11th or 12th generation core i7 or amd equivalent.
16 gigs of ram, ddr5 if possible.
3070 gpu/video card
15 or 17 inch screen
Any size m2 drive
Looking to not spend over $1000.

Before posting here, have looked at many brands and it's just confusing from reading all the reviews and the "experts" on YouTube.

I know $1000 won't buy much, if someone can please make a recommendation, I would appreciate it.

Thanks.

I think you'll have a hard time getting a 3070 for around $1000 unless you can snag a good sale. I was looking for an ASUS ROG Zephyrus G1 for you, as they are rated very well, but seems they are still above your price range, especially if you want both Intel and a 3070. Switching to an AMD CPU does help a little for some deals.

Here's a random decent looking one I found on sale for $1000, but it's a 3060. I'll need to review some BF/Cyber Monday deals to see if there's a better one, but that was a quick hit from Google/Amazon.

I'll come back if I happen to run across some other options, though again it's harder if you're stuck with those specs and budget.

I got this laptop. I was looking to get something with a more modern GPU but the price quickly went well over 1000. The 1650Ti isn't going to run the last games but it is a decent GPU. And the CPU is pretty strong for the price. I actually spent a little more than the current price. Did a quick look on Newegg to get something with a 3070 you are going to need to spend a lot more than 1000.00.
